Brush and Boot rests in the quiet hamlet of High Stittenham, near York, offering a welcoming and well-appointed detached retreat that’s just right for couples or friends keen to explore North Yorkshire’s countryside and attractions. Within the Howardian Hills and with the North York Moors nearby, it’s a fine base for those who enjoy a good walk, a proper market town and a slice of history thrown in for good measure. Inside, the bright open-plan living space forms the heart of the home, a sociable spot to swap stories after a day out and about. The neatly equipped kitchen has everything needed for easy holiday catering, flowing into a dining area and a comfortable sitting space with a TV and Chromecast for relaxed evenings in.

Two thoughtfully arranged bedrooms each enjoy their own en-suite walk-in shower, offering welcome privacy for guests travelling together. One en-suite bedroom is set on the ground floor, making it a practical choice for those who prefer single-level living. Outside, a private patio with a picnic bench provides a pleasant setting for a morning brew or a simple supper in the fresh air. There’s also a bike shed for anyone keen to explore the surrounding lanes and trails on two wheels. With off-road parking and pet-friendly accommodation, Brush and Boot is well suited to walkers, cyclists and four-legged companions alike. Positioned in the Howardian Hills between York and the North York Moors, this charming retreat makes an excellent base for discovering historic landmarks, scenic drives and characterful villages, a straightforward, comfortable choice for a refreshing North Yorkshire break.

The city of York needs no recommendation, for it teems with interest for the holidaymaker: the Minster, its medieval walls, boat trips on the River Ouse, York Races, museums(including the famous National Railway Museum and the Castle Museum), and the internationally-renowned Jorvik Viking Centre and its "time trip" experience. Summer and winter, there is something to fascinate the whole family. Explore York’s quaint streets and hidden corners, or take an excursion further afield to the Dales, Moors or the coastal resorts of Scarborough, Whitby and Filey. Yorkshire is rich in stately homes, with Harewood House and Castle Howard just two of several within an hour’s drive. A cycling city boasting two theatres, character pubs and great shopping, York has it all.
